Party video games are the digital evolution of getting together with friends for a fun time. These games prioritize accessibility, social interaction, and laugh-out-loud moments over hardcore competition. They're designed so that everyone — from gaming veterans to complete beginners — can jump in and have a blast. The best party video games feature simple controls, chaotic gameplay, and plenty of opportunities for surprising comebacks. Many support both local and online multiplayer, so you can play whether you're on the couch together or connecting from different cities. From physics-based mayhem to mini-game collections, the variety is endless. These games are the backbone of modern game nights. They're easy to explain, quick to start, and generate the kind of memorable moments that people talk about for weeks. Whether you're looking for cooperative adventures or competitive chaos, party video games deliver pure social entertainment.
